JANUARY 7 NEW MOVIE TRAILERS:
Season of the Witch: A knight (Nicolas Cage) transports a witch blamed for causing the plague. The trailer looks afflicted too with people yelling for more holy water. It's rated PG-13 for violence.
JANUARY 14 NEW MOVIE TRAILERS:
The Green Hornet: The masked superhero of 1930s radio and 1960s TV gets his own movie starring Seth Rogen and Jay Chou. Newspaper publisher Britt Reid fights crime with sidekick Kato in a funny action film with a PG-13 rating for violence, language, and sensuality.
The Dilemma: A man can't decide if he should tell his best friend that his wife is cheating. The real dilemma is whether audiences will stay away because of a dumb line about electric cars being "gay." This new film directed by Ron Howard and starring Vince Vaughn, Kevin James, and Winona Ryder is rated PG-13 for sexuality.
Barney's Version: No, not the purple dinosaur. This is Barney Panofsky from a novel by Mordecai Richler who's like a less famous Saul Bellow. Paul Giamatti gives a great performance in flashbacks of his multiple marriages, but it's still kind of inert. Rated R for language and sex.
JANUARY 21 NEW MOVIE TRAILERS:
The Company Men: Sundance audiences voiced disappointment with this tale of corporate downsizing. Starring Ben Affleck, Chris Cooper and Tommy Lee Jones with an R rating for language and nudity.
No Strings Attached: Two people (Natalie Portman, Ashton Kutcher) start a physical relationship and discover they want something more. I already want less especially since a virtually identical movie called "Friends With Benefits" is scheduled for July with Justin Timberlake and Mila Kunis. The January 2011 movie is rated R for sex, language, and drugs.
The Way Back: Director Peter Weir presents a fact-based story of soldiers who escape a Siberian gulag in 1940. Telluride audiences sounded mostly positive especially for Colin Farrell's performance. This new film is rated PG-13 for violence and mature themes.
JANUARY 28 NEW MOVIE RELEASES:
Biutiful: I've never seen a bad movie with Javier Bardem, and the reaction from Cannes and Telluride confirms this is promising. A man dying from cancer looks for beauty in his seedy surroundings. Rated R for sexuality, language and disturbing images.
The Mechanic: A remake of the 1972 hit man film.
The Rite: Another exorcism but it's got Anthony Hopkins.
